Row over church clouds AP villages

Author: Rajahmundry
Publication: Sify News
Date: February 19, 2003
URL: http://news.sify.com/cgi-bin/sifynews/news/content/news_fullstory_v2.jsp?article_oid=12629350&category_oid=-31504&page_no=1

Tension gripped two sleepy villages in East Godavari district following opposition to the construction of a church.

Police pickets have been posted in Sakurru village and the Amalapuram Revenue Divisional Officer has directed two pastors to refrain from carrying out the construction till further orders from higher authorities.

Police and Revenue officials said the two pastors, Rev Vinodkumar and Rev Jayababu, had started the construction work at a place which included a portion of government land.

Villagers of Sakurru and 'G-Agraharam', who were opposing it, alleged that the pastors visit Hindu households in the absence of male members and raise false hopes among the womenfolk with an intention to convert them.

Police said the villagers have issued an ultimatum to the pastors to leave the place on Wednesday or face dire consequences. Meanwhile, the landlords, who have rented out their house to the pastors, have asked them to vacate immediately.

The pastors in turn have lodged a complaint with the police, apprehending threat to their lives from the villagers and sought protection.
